A glass sphere has radius $R=5.0 mathrm{cm}$ and index of refraction $1.6 .$ A paperweight is constructed by slicing through the sphere along a plane that is 2.0 $mathrm{cm}$ from the center of the sphere, leaving height $h=3.0 mathrm{cm} .$ The paper weight is placed on a table and
viewed from directly above by an observer who is distance $d=8.0 mathrm{cm}$ from the tabletop. When viewed through the paperweight, how far away does the tabletop appear to be to the observer?
